The Fundamentals of Gas Line Installation
Although it might appear daunting at first, comprehending the basics of gas line installation is vital to secure safety and efficiency. You'll come across several gas line types, each engineered for specific applications. Black iron pipes are popular for indoor applications, while corrugated stainless steel tubing (CSST) is praised for its adaptability and straightforward setup. The installation procedure requires meticulous planning and execution. You'll need to determine the most efficient route for the gas line, factoring in factors like building structure and local regulations. Then, you'll meticulously connect the gas line to your main supply, making sure a secure fit to prevent leaks. Note that it's critical to have your installation checked for safety.
Calculating the Price of Gas Line Services in Ellsworth
If you're considering putting in a gas line in Ellsworth, it's important to accurately determine the expected costs. The final pricing depends on multiple installation elements. Initially, the span of the gas line required will significantly impact the final cost. Additionally, the kind of gas line material you select (like steel or polyethylene) can fluctuate in price.
Furthermore, the complexity of the installation, comprising the necessity for ground excavation work, can increase your expenses. Should your setup involve crossing complex ground conditions or complying with local code requirements, consider these in your financial planning. Furthermore, installation fees, which may vary based on the expertise of your installer, should be factored in. Remember to account for possible unexpected issues, as unexpected problems can influence your final bill.

What Are the Signs of a Damaged Gas Line in My Ellsworth Home?
Upon discovering evidence of a compromised gas line at your property, immediate attention is required. You'll usually observe an strange odor first - which is your first alert for gas presence. It's a protective addition added to gas. Furthermore, watch out for a hissing sound, as this can signal gas line issues. Withered vegetation, water bubbles, or dust movement without obvious source are additional indicators. Never dismiss these warning signs; your safety is paramount.

How Long Can You Expect a Gas Line to Last?
Curious about the typical lifespan of a gas line? It's largely determined by the materials used and installation quality. High-quality materials, including steel or plastic, can last up to 50 years or more. Though, the installation process is equally crucial. If the installation isn't done correctly, the durability is greatly reduced. This means it's not only about the quality of gas line, but additionally about the installation quality.
